But # if possible, prefer to use one of the two variants listed above. # # If you fail to give credit and/or claim that this work was created by you, # this may result in legal action and/or payment of damages even though this # work is free of charge to use normally. # #:=:=:=:=:=:=:=:=:=:=:=:=:=:=:=:=:=:=:=:=:=:=:=:=:=:=:=:=:=:=:=:=:=:=:=:=:=:=:= # # Compatibility: # # 99% compatible with SDK v1.x. 99% compatible with SDK 2.x. Requires the # user to run at least Windows XP SP3. # # # Features: # # - implements all functionality from the Window class in RPG Maker XP # - allows customization of a few parameters which cannot be changed in the # default implementation # # new in v1.1: # - fixed hard crash when windowskin coordinates were out of bounds # (basically when Bitmap#linear_write was called with out of bounds rects) # # new in v1.2: # - added some compatibility code # # new in v1.3: # - restructured code to avoid class and module name conflicts with other # scripts # - added proper emulation of viewport within a window # # new in v1.31: # - fixed remaining issues with viewport usage in Window class # # new in v1.4: # - added new license # - added usage and crediting instructions # # # Instructions: # # - Explanation: # # This script is an optimized rewrite of RMXP's Window class. It is primarily # intended to be used with "XP Ace". It was made to emulate RMXP's Window # class as closely as possible. # # # - Installation: # # This script goes ABOVE all your scripts, at the very top. This script also # requires a DLL which should come shipped with the script. The name of the # DLL should be "XPA_Window.dll". # # # Notes: # # - Using a lot of windowskins at once and a lot of different window sizes # will require more RAM at once to be able to handle the cache properly. # - Window#contents is not accessible anymore if the Window was disposed # already. # - This is a highly technical script and you may actually not need this. # - This script can improve performance in certain cases. # # # If you find any bugs, please report them here: # http://forum.chaos-project.com
